Pilot in Command - Gulfstream G550 - Henderson, NV
Executive Jet Management (EJM), a Berkshire Hathaway company and a subsidiary of NetJets, is seeking a qualified Pilot in Command (PIC) for a Gulfstream G550 aircraft based in Henderson, Nevada (HND). EJM has been a leader in aircraft management and worldwide jet charter services since 1977, known for its commitment to safety, service, and integrity.
This is a 2-pilot account supported by a dedicated Maintenance Technician and a Cabin Attendant, operating under both Part 91 and Part 135 regulations. The well-established account flies approximately 300 hours annually to destinations spanning from the East to West coast, Hawaii, Central America, and Europe. Experience in international operations is strongly preferred, given this mission profile.
The Pilot in Command (PIC) holds the ultimate responsibility for ensuring the aircraft operates in a safe, compliant, and efficient manner. The PIC adheres to all company and regulatory requirements while consistently delivering an exceptional service experience.
Tasks and Responsibilities:
- Ensuring Safe Operation of Flight:
- Ensures crewing and trip assignments comply with company and regulatory standards.
- Completes flight planning, performance calculations, and weight and balance tasks for each assignment.
- Utilizes Threats, Plans, and Considerations (TPC) briefing methodology to lead required briefings and mitigate operational risks.
- Complies with company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and coordinates with company personnel. Acts as the Grounds Security and In-Flight Security Coordinator as defined by company policy.
- Completes all aircraft pre-flight tasks, including verifying the maintenance status of the aircraft, to ensure mission readiness. Records all aircraft discrepancies according to company SOPs.
- Ensures all aircraft ground servicing items (e.g., fueling, oil, oxygen) are monitored and accomplished per SOPs.
- Completes passenger briefings in accordance with company policy and regulations. Delivers the highest level of customer service, catering to any special needs of passengers.
- Employs Crew Resource Management (CRM) and Threat and Error Management (TEM) to communicate clearly and promptly with crew and support personnel during normal, abnormal, and emergency operations.
- Delivering an Exceptional Service Experience:
- Provides superior service to owners and passengers while identifying opportunities to enhance the EJM service experience. Proactively investigates and resolves service deviations.
- Collaborates effectively with crew members and EJM internal partners to provide a consistent service experience to owners and passengers. Resolves conflict and challenges constructively.
- Maintaining Proficiency and Compliance:
- Maintains all regulatory and company-required training and currency.
- Complies with the company's Safety Management System (SMS) program and reports safety or non-compliance concerns through established channels.
Knowledge, Skills, Abilities, and Other (KSAOs):
- Prior experience in corporate aviation and Part 135 operations is required.
- Prior experience with Atlantic crossings is strongly preferred.
- FAA Type rating in G550/V/450 series is strongly preferred.
- Must be able to perform the essential functions of the position.
Minimum Time Requirements:
- Total flight time: 3500 hours
- Multi Engine Land (MEL): 1500 hours
- Pilot in Command: 2000 hours
- PIC MEL: 500 hours
- Instrument: 300 hours
- Jet: 500 hours
Base Salary Range:
The base salary range for this Large/Heavy/Premium cabin-class position is $160,000 - $300,000.
